Ending Explained: Deadly

Deadly Ending Explained: Walter, a farmer living in the mountains, hides an undercover cop hunted by criminals. Directed by Diego Bonuccelli, this 2026 drama film stars Robert Walter Colombini (Walter), alongside Cesare Tarabella as Father Cesare, Darya Nalimova as Daria, Nico Neri as Nico. What Happens at the End of Deadly?

Walter, a farmer living in the mountains, hides an undercover cop hunted by criminals. The arrival of his daughter, Daria unearths Walter's buried past. In the silence of the mountain, a brutal reckoning erupts, where redemption comes through fire and blood.
